Ankush Bhardwaj, a prominent Indian shooting coach, faces allegations of sexually harassing a minor in Faridabad. The shooting coach accused sexual harassment case prompted the National Rifle Association of India (NRAI) to suspend him immediately.

According to NRAI secretary Rajiv Bhatia, “We suspended him on moral grounds. He must prove his innocence. Until the inquiry concludes, he will not coach any athlete.”

The FIR states that the incident occurred last month after a training session at the Karni Singh Range in Surajkund. The minor, who has trained under Bhardwaj since August 2025, informed her mother on January 1 after being persistently questioned. She said the experience left her traumatised.

Bhatia added that NRAI had recommended Bhardwaj for the 37-member post-Paris Olympics coaching team in 2024. Consequently, SAI appointed him as one of the coaches. He emphasised that the organisation will follow inquiry findings before taking further action.

Earlier, Bhardwaj, a former pistol shooter, received a doping ban in 2010 for using a beta-blocker. NRAI has issued a show-cause notice, and the investigation is ongoing. Meanwhile, authorities continue monitoring the situation closely.
